What Is a Lab Diamond Certificate?

A lab diamond certificate is an independent grading report issued by a gemological laboratory. It documents the characteristics of a diamond after professional analysis under controlled conditions.

The most recognized grading labs for certified lab grown diamonds include:

  • Gemological Institute of America
  • International Gemological Institute

These reports verify important details such as:

  • Diamond origin
  • Carat weight
  • Cut quality
  • Color grade
  • Clarity grade
  • Measurements
  • Polish and symmetry
  • Fluorescence

A certificate acts as the diamond’s identity record. It gives buyers transparency and creates a reliable way to compare diamonds across retailers.

The Most Important Parts of a Lab Diamond Certificate

Report Number

Every certified diamond receives a unique report number. This number can often be laser inscribed on the diamond’s girdle.

You can use the number to verify the report directly with the grading laboratory.

Shape and Cutting Style

This section identifies the diamond’s shape and facet arrangement.

Common shapes include:

  • Round brilliant
  • Oval
  • Cushion
  • Emerald
  • Pear
  • Princess

Round brilliant diamonds usually receive the most detailed cut grading because their proportions can be measured more precisely.

Fancy shapes such as oval or pear require more visual evaluation since grading standards differ slightly.

Measurements

Measurements show the diamond’s dimensions in millimeters.

For example:

  • 8.15 × 8.18 × 5.02 mm

These numbers affect:

  • Face up size
  • Sparkle performance
  • Overall visual balance

Two diamonds with the same carat weight can appear different in size depending on their proportions.

A diamond that carries excess depth may look smaller than expected for its weight.

Carat Weight

Carat refers to the diamond’s weight, not its size.

1 carat=0.2 grams1\ \text{carat} = 0.2\ \text{grams}

Larger diamonds generally cost more, but price jumps significantly at popular milestone weights such as:

  • 1.00 ct
  • 1.50 ct
  • 2.00 ct

A smart strategy is choosing slightly below these thresholds. For example, a 0.95 ct diamond may look nearly identical to a 1.00 ct stone while costing less.

Cut Grade

Cut is often the most important factor affecting beauty and sparkle.

For round diamonds, grading labs usually assign:

  • Excellent
  • Very Good
  • Good
  • Fair
  • Poor

We typically recommend prioritizing cut quality over slightly higher color or clarity grades.

An Excellent cut diamond reflects light better and appears brighter, more lively, and more brilliant.

What to Look for in Cut Quality

For round lab diamonds, ideal proportions often include:

  • Table: 54% to 58%
  • Depth: 59% to 62.5%
  • Excellent polish
  • Excellent symmetry

Poorly cut diamonds may appear dull even if they have high color and clarity grades.

Color Grade

Color measures how colorless a diamond appears.

The grading scale typically runs from D to Z.

DZD \rightarrow Z

  • D to F: Colorless
  • G to J: Near colorless
  • K and below: Noticeable warmth

Most buyers find G or H color lab diamonds offer an excellent balance between appearance and value.

Higher color grades become increasingly expensive, even when visual differences are minimal.

Fancy Colored Lab Diamonds

Some lab diamonds intentionally display vivid colors such as:

  • Pink
  • Blue
  • Yellow

These are graded differently from traditional white diamonds.

Clarity Grade

Clarity evaluates internal inclusions and external blemishes.

Common clarity grades include:

  • FL: Flawless
  • IF: Internally Flawless
  • VVS1 and VVS2
  • VS1 and VS2
  • SI1 and SI2

Most inclusions are microscopic and invisible without magnification.

For many buyers, VS1, VS2, or even eye clean SI1 diamonds provide the best value.

Understanding the Clarity Plot

Most certificates include a clarity diagram showing inclusion locations.

Common inclusions include:

  • Feathers
  • Crystals
  • Clouds
  • Needles

The location matters as much as the type. An inclusion near the edge may be less visible than one directly under the table facet.

Polish and Symmetry

These grades evaluate craftsmanship.

Polish

Polish measures surface finishing quality.

Symmetry

Symmetry measures facet alignment and precision.

Ideal certificates usually show:

  • Excellent polish
  • Excellent symmetry

These characteristics improve overall light performance.

Fluorescence

Fluorescence refers to how a diamond reacts under ultraviolet light.

Most certificates list:

  • None
  • Faint
  • Medium
  • Strong

Faint fluorescence usually causes no issues.

In some cases, very strong fluorescence can slightly affect appearance, especially in higher color diamonds.

Laboratory Grown Identification

A proper lab diamond certificate clearly states that the stone is laboratory grown.

You may see descriptions such as:

  • Laboratory grown diamond
  • Lab created diamond
  • CVD grown diamond
  • HPHT grown diamond

CVD vs HPHT

The certificate may also identify the growth method:

  • CVD: Chemical Vapor Deposition
  • HPHT: High Pressure High Temperature

Both methods create real diamonds with the same chemical composition as mined diamonds.

Additional Comments Section

The comments section often includes useful information such as:

  • Post growth treatments
  • Laser inscription details
  • Growth method
  • Notes about clarity characteristics

Always review this section carefully before purchasing.

How to Compare Two Certified Lab Diamonds

When comparing certified lab grown diamonds, avoid focusing on a single grade.

Instead, balance all quality factors together.

Example Comparison

Diamond A:

  • 1.00 ct
  • D color
  • VVS1 clarity
  • Good cut

Diamond B:

  • 1.00 ct
  • G color
  • VS1 clarity
  • Excellent cut

In many cases, Diamond B may appear more beautiful in real life because cut quality has a stronger effect on brilliance than extremely high clarity or color grades.

Red Flags to Watch For

Missing Certification

Avoid diamonds without independent certification.

Unknown Grading Labs

Some lesser known labs use softer grading standards.

A diamond graded “F VS1” by a weak lab may actually receive lower grades from respected laboratories.

Poor Cut Proportions

Even high clarity diamonds can appear lifeless if poorly cut.

No Verification Option

Always ensure the certificate number can be verified online.

Tips for Choosing the Best Value Lab Diamond

Prioritize Cut First

Excellent cut quality usually creates the biggest visual impact.

Avoid Paying for Invisible Upgrades

Many buyers cannot visually distinguish between:

  • D and G color
  • VVS and VS clarity

Choosing slightly lower grades can significantly improve value.

Look for Eye Clean Clarity

An eye clean VS2 or SI1 diamond often looks identical to higher clarity grades without the premium cost.

Review the Certificate Alongside Images

The certificate provides technical grading, while videos help confirm sparkle and visual appeal.
